ASTM A421/A421M-05
- Standard Specification for Uncoated Stress-Relieved Steel Wire for Prestressed Concrete

1.1 This specification covers two types of uncoated stress-relieved round high-carbon steel wire commonly used in prestressed linear concrete construction, as follows:
1.1.1 Type BA wire is used for applications in which cold-end deformation is used for anchoring purposes (Button Anchorage), and
1.1.2 Type WA wire is used for application in which the ends are anchored by wedges, and no cold-end deformation of the wire is involved (Wedge Anchorage).
1.2 Supplement I describes low relaxation wire and relaxation testing for that product.
1.3 The values stated in either inch-pound or SI units are to be regarded as standard. Within the text, the inch-pound units are shown in parentheses. The values stated in each system are not exact equivalents; therefore, each system shall be used independently of the other, without combining values in any way.
